Abstract

Survey platforms such as Google Forms and Microsoft Forms are widely used for feedback, data collection, and engagement, but scammers increasingly exploit them to distribute phishing and deceptive attacks. This thesis presents a large-scale study of survey-form abuse across ten major providers. We collected 140,000 forms from three sources: public posts on X, search-engine results, and web pages from the top 10 million DomCop-ranked domains. Using automated filtering and manual qualitative review, we identified 2,645 forms requesting sensitive information and classified 566 as scams. These forms used techniques including phishing, private-secret theft, account and personal-data harvesting, financial deception, and psychological coercion. We then automatically engaged with 392 scamming forms to examine scammer behavior and found that most forms function primarily as harvesting tools with limited follow-up communication. Finally, network analysis revealed more than 3,200 accounts involved in scam distribution. We disclose findings and provide mitigation recommendations for future security research.
